With nearly 7000 performances across 27 countries under their belt in their 35 years on the road, King Pleasure & The Biscuit Boys are more than just the world’s greatest jump, jive and swing band – they’re an institution!
In that time, they have opened shows for BB King, Cab Calloway, Ray Charles and toured with the Blues Brothers Band, the one from the movie and they’ve played on 36 radio shows and made 73 television appearances.
Rough, tough and always rocking, King Pleasure & The Biscuit Boys, have appeared at festivals, in concert and at clubs throughout the UK and Europe as well as in the USA – and Russia.
Along the way, the band have recorded 11 albums for Big Bear Records, all distributed worldwide.
The band line up as King Pleasure (vocals and baritone saxophone), Boysey Battrum (alto and tenor saxophones), Bullmoose K Shirley (guitars), Mighty Matt Foundling (piano), Shark Van Schtoop (bass), and Gary ‘The Enforcer’ Barber (percussion).
